Breastfeeding mom has 101° fever

2023-10-24 04:51:23
I'm a breastfeeding mom of 7 month old. I have 101 fever since yesterday afternoon, i have been taking paracetamol 650 at the gap of 6 hours, even now my temperature reads 101. Should i continue taking paracetamol at this frequency? I also have bad throat pain (unable to swallow anything) and back pain (since many weeks)

Please get your CBC, Blood test for Dengue and Malaria antigen, Widal test and consult with a General Physician or with your Gynaecologist.
